Summary

The purpose of this study is to use functional imaging to study the mechanisms of the anterior nucleus of the thalamus (ANT) deep brain stimulation (DBS).

Conditions

  • Refractory Epilepsy

Interventions

DIAGNOSTIC_TEST

Functional magnetic resonance imaging (fMRI)

Diagnostic imaging measuring the metabolic changes that occur within the brain used for measuring and mapping brain activity
